## Authentication

The Pondermill N+1 fix introduces a batched dataloader that calls the internal Hazelfork caching service on every resolver pass. Because this adds a new upstream dependency, release builds must authenticate with a dedicated service key; anonymous access was removed in this release. Verify the key is present in the release environment before tagging. The current Hazelfork key for release deployments appears below.

service key, kajef-kajof: qvz4-emrX

Telemetry compression — Pylone ingest. All payloads over 4KB must be zstd-compressed before hitting the Marrowline collector. New hires: do not ship gzip; the collector rejects it silently and you'll burn an hour wondering where your metrics went. Set level 3, never higher, or CPU on the edge boxes spikes. Verify with the dry-run flag and confirm the ratio lands between 4:1 and 7:1. If it doesn't, check the schema version. Reference the trace token below when filing issues.

session token of kahag-bawip = htk6_729d08

**Ticket QRX-412: SQL lint misconfig in staging**

The Quillbase staging environment runs our SQL linter with the production ruleset, so harmless scratch queries fail CI. Root cause: the env file was copied wholesale from prod during the Fenwick migration. Fix is to point `SQLLINT_PROFILE` at the relaxed profile and restore the lint service credential that was dropped in the copy. The corrected env file should read, on its final line:

secret setting of fawig-tawip: RELAY_SECRET3=e04

Subject: Key rotation — Catalog cache service

Hi support folks, quick heads-up: we rotated the credentials for Shelfmint, the service that handles cache invalidation on the product catalog. If you've been manually purging stale listings through the admin panel, nothing changes. But if you use the command-line purge script, the old key stops working Friday. The script reads its credential from your local config file, so update it with the key below.

API key for yagag-fawif: zpat4_Gful